In a breathtaking display of nature, over 10,000 wild swans have begun nesting in Bayinbuluk, a unique sanctuary in the Xinjiang region of the Chinese mainland. As temperatures climb and the wetlands thaw, these elegant birds pair up, build nests, and nurture their young 🦢.
Renowned as Asia's largest swan habitat and China's only swan reserve, Bayinbuluk draws nature enthusiasts from far and wide. This annual spectacle reminds us— even in our fast-paced digital world— to pause, reconnect, and appreciate the beauty of our natural environment 🌿.
